Description

INVESTORS OPPORTUNITY - Currently let on a 12 month AST - £1,350 pcm.  A large 758 sq ft one bedroom top floor apartment located in Bulstrode Court, Gerrards Cross. This delightful property enjoys views of the landscaped gardens and Gerrards Cross Common from the balcony. The accommodation is generously proportioned offering a large double bedroom with built-in wardrobes, kitchen/breakfast room with appliances, living room, bathroom and allocated parking with storage. This property is offered with no onward chain.

Spacious communal reception area with security entry, seating area, stairs and lift to all floors.
Entrance hall with entry phone system, roof light and coats cupboard with shelving, gas meter and hanging rail.
The kitchen/breakfast room is fitted with a range of white cabinets offer a good amount of storage and worktop space. There are free standing appliances to include fridge/freezer, washing machine, double oven with four gas burners and an extractor hood above. A large window allows natural light to flood in and provides views of the gardens and parking area. There is a defined space for a breakfast table and chairs.

Glazed double doors lead to the living room which has a feature fireplace, large window and glazed door to the balcony with views of the gardens and Gerrards Cross Common. There is also a door to an inner lobby with shelved storage cupboard.

The large double bedroom is fitted with wardrobes and wash hand basin inset into a vanity unit. There is a glazed door to the balcony and large window giving this room a bright and airy feel.
The family bathroom is fully tiled and fitted with a pedestal basin, bath with shower screen and Aqualisa shower, w.c, and heated towel rail.

The property is located in Block A at Bulstrode Court and has an allocated parking space with storage cupboard. There is also an onsite caretaker, additional visitor parking and the property is to be sold with no upper chain.

Due to the current layout of the property and overall square footage there maybe the scope, subject to consents, to change the property into two bedrooms.

Location
Bulstrode Court is opposite West Common on the Southern side of the Oxford Road. West Common has two ponds, wooded areas, and wide open spaces.
The Common is ideal for those seeking a nearby open space to relax and walk in. The village centre of Gerrards Cross has a wide selection of shops, including a Waitrose supermarket, cafes, restaurants and library. The Chiltern Line railway to Marylebone ( 19 minutes fast train) is within a ten minute walking distance from this apartment.
